We are hoping to add a window to a window-less bedroom in our Somerville mansard home, requiring a 'dormer' window. This seems to be a medium size job that some contractors are not interested in. Any suggestions on who might be suitable? I'm sure there are many Somerville folks who have done this before. And any tips with Inspectional Services? I assume this is a routine thing (the neighbors have no windows facing this side of our house, so there shouldn't be an issue with privacy). Thanks!

As a homeowner you are allowed to pull your own permit for a 1 or 2 family home BUT since this work requires a "contractor" or experienced professional it is best that they pull the permit. By them pulling the permit the work will be covered under their insurance and they will deal with any inspections and issues related to the work. Your are correct this could be considered medium sized but the extent of the work is not small by any means.
